PIA Launches Direct Lahore to Paris Flights Starting June 18, 2025

On May 22, 2025, Pakistan International Airlines (PIA) announced the launch of direct flights from Lahore to Paris, with the inaugural flight set for June 18, 2025.

The new weekly Wednesday service expands PIA’s European network, increasing its Paris operations to three direct weekly flights, alongside existing Islamabad-Paris routes.

A PIA spokesperson confirmed the airline will operate one weekly flight from Lahore’s Allama Iqbal International Airport to Paris Charles de Gaulle Airport. “This direct route fulfils a long-standing demand from the Pakistani community in France and Pakistan, offering affordable fares and significant time savings,” the spokesperson stated. The service aims to cater to the growing Pakistani diaspora in France, providing convenient travel options for business, leisure, and family visits.

PIA’s European Expansion Strategy

The Lahore-Paris route aligns with PIA’s broader strategy to strengthen its European presence, following the successful relaunch of Islamabad-Paris flights earlier in 2025. To mark that milestone, PIA unveiled a Boeing 777 adorned with an Eiffel Tower design on its tail and the slogan “I Love Paris” on the nose, modified to comply with European Union aviation standards. The airline also introduced a wireless in-flight entertainment system on the Islamabad-Paris route, allowing passengers to stream content on personal devices, enhancing the travel experience.

The new route offers Pakistani travellers direct access to one of Europe’s cultural and economic hubs, eliminating the need for connecting flights through Middle Eastern hubs. Competitive pricing and PIA’s commitment to service quality position the airline as a preferred choice for the diaspora and international tourists. The flights also support Pakistan’s tourism and trade goals, fostering stronger ties with France.

PIA’s European expansion reflects its recovery from past financial and operational challenges, bolstered by compliance with EU safety standards. Travellers can book flights through PIA’s official website or authorised agents, with promotions expected to mark the route’s launch.
